I'm trying figure out the diameter of a ring gear. Do you measure it at the very outer edge teeth. When I do I come up with 8-3/4" I hoping that is what I have.

Actually, I found the part number and date code on the ring gear. It matched up with one in my 70-71 parts book and it is a 8-3/4" ring gear.

It's always the OD of the gear. The gear outside the contact patch isn't that important, so they sometimes are a little smaller OD than the name would suggest.

When hypoid gearsets are made, they get put into a machining setup and the pinion and ring are assembled and run with lapping compound for a brief time. That makes them a set, and unless you're building a rear to get out of the Yukon or a place like that, sets are never broken up. Pinions aren't swapped out without changing the ring gear to the matching one. I put this last paragraph in for the newbies out there.
